- When the Format is set to a high-definition setting (720p/1080i) and the
incoming program is in high-definition, the Aspect Ratio setting can only
be adjusted temporarily.
- Make sure the batteries are fresh and installed properly.
- Point the remote control unit at the remote control sensor.
- Check if the correct function (TV or SAT) on the remote control is
selected.
- Make sure the correct Remote Control type and code are set for both the
remote and receiver. (see section 8-24)
- Make sure the clock is set properly. (see section 8-9)
- If you subscribe to satellite service, contact your service provider to
arrange for the password to be re-set
- If you do not subscribe to satellite service and the DIRECTV HD Receiver
is in the ANT/CABLE mode, enter the master password 7777.
- Use the Component Output.
- Adjust the scan range of your display device.
- If connected to a TV using the OUT TO TV jack, set RF mode of Dolby
Digital menu. (MENU
Audio
Dolby Digital)
- Press the SIGNAL button on the remote control, the physical channel
number will be shown.
- Press the INFO button on the remote control, the logical channel number
will be shown in the channel banner.
- If you receive more than one station with the same channel number
(such as channel 8 from satellite and channel 8 from over-the-air) enter-
ing 8 the first time will tune to satellite channel 8, entering 8 a sec-
ond time will tune to analog channel 8, and so on.
- Please confirm that the Dish mode is set to the correct type using Auto
Detection for Dish type (see section 8-7) or confirm your dish connec-
tions (see section 3-4).
